12 How do I know if a number is prime or composite?
A number is composite if it has more than 2 factors, therefore I know it is composite if I find at least 2 factor pairs. Prime means that a number only has 1 and itself as a factor.

13 Use divisibility rules to help determine if a number is prime or composite
7 63 88 Prime Composite The only factors of 7 are 1 and 7… so it is PRIME. It is a even number.. So 2 is a factor, therefore it is composite If I add the digits I get a multiple of 3, so 3 is a factor… it is composite.
